When using a heat gun to heat the cases you will find heating the outside/ oil pump/ flywheel side works better and a safer option. Heating inside the crankcase one runs the risk of overheating the coating inside the crankcase around the bearing causing it to lift, sometimes days later sending bits of the coating into the bearings and top end. I have seen this in Stihls especially. If the coating has lifted be sure to remove it.
